Do you agree with the statement 'Bryophytes need water' for fertilization'? Justify you answer.

Text Solution

Verified by Experts

(i) Yes, Majority of them are aquatic. The development of heterotrichous habit, development of parenchyma tissue, dichotomous branching in somne algae supports the view that colonization of plants in land occurred in the past. Bryophytes are simplest and most primitive plant groups descended from alga-like ancestors. They are simple embryophytes. Let us learn about the structure and reproduction of these primitive land plants called Bryophytes in detail
(ii) Bryophytes are simplest land inhabiting cryptogams and are restricted to moist, shady habitats. They lack vascular tissue and hence called .Non-vascular cryptogams.. They are also called as ‘amphibians of plant kingdom. because they need water for completing their life cycle
